Job Duties and Other Information
Responsible for the performance of skilled work at the journeyman level. Work includes but is not limited to the use of acetylene torches and electric arc welding equipment on specialized projects in the shop and in the field.
- Assignments include but are not limited to, cutting, brazing, welding, laying out, and fabricating various metal components in the shop and in the field.
- Examine rough plans to ensure proper dimensions and repair, replace, or fabricate components as necessary.
- Makes minor repairs and adjustments to equipment and performs maintenance necessary to keep equipment clean and in good working order.
- Operates heavy trucks and other equipment when moving from job to job while at a job site.
- Incumbent exercises functional supervision over Trades Apprentices on various jobs as needed. Also works unsupervised on small to medium jobs as needed.
